Severe flooding, landslides destroy residential areas in Kisoro, Uganda
KISORO, UGANDA - MAY 8: Severe flooding and landslides have destroyed many residential areas in Kisoro district of South Western Uganda, which shares a boundary with Rwanda and the Democratic Republic of Congo.Uganda's western region is currently facing heavy rains which have triggered landslides, causing casualties and destroying houses and crops.Kisoro district resident commissioner, Safiq Ssekandi, said earlier that the heavy rain destroyed over 100 houses.“It rained heavily last night from 9 p.m. to 3 a.m., destroying houses and gardens. It also killed many domestic animals, and all roads are now impassable,” Ssekandi told Anadolu.At least 18 people were reported dead in the district so far.The death toll from flooding and landslides triggered by heavy rains in Rwanda and Uganda together reached over 200.The rains also destroyed thousands of houses, leaving a number of residents homeless.
